The Travel Appeal: Why Rishikesh Captivates Wanderers
Long before it became a global hub for yoga practitioners, Rishikesh was a sacred sanctuary for sages, saints, and travelers seeking truth. Located in the northern Indian state of Uttarakhand, the town offers a mesmerizing landscape of lush green mountains, suspension iron bridges like Ram Jhula and Lakshman Jhula, and the crystal-clear, fast-flowing waters of the Ganges.
When you travel to Rishikesh, you are stepping into a vibrant ecosystem where spirituality meets raw natural beauty. Every evening, travelers from all corners of the globe gather at the river ghats to witness the mesmerizing Ganga Aarti, a divine ritual of floating oil lamps, chanting, and glowing lights that leaves an unforgettable imprint on your soul.
